Tiered Link Building

Tiered link building can be used to increase the number of links that your site receives. It is regarded as a black-hat SEO technique and has been subject to numerous penalties from Google.

A lot of the time, the links are sourced from forums and websites that are not of high quality. Google cracks down on these sites and can penalize a site that gains from them.

First-tier links

If you're looking to implement tiered link development, the first step is to obtain some top-quality first-tier link. These links should be on reliable websites that are relevant to your industry. They should be ranked well in search engines and should be able to pass their PageRank to your website. Ahrefs is the best tool to use to find these hyperlinks.

Next, you will need to create Tier 2 links. You can get a bit overly aggressive here, as you'll need to be able to scale up. This is usually done through forum links and directory links. You can also create Tier 2 links from websites that have a similar degree of authority to yours.

Tiered link building is an excellent way to increase your site's domain authority and boost organic rankings. It's important to be aware that if you don't execute it correctly, it can be a risky method for your website. If a Google employee finds the link scheme, your site could be penalized.

Another disadvantage of tiered linking is that it might take longer for your links to become efficient. It takes time for search engines to detect new links that come in and assess their quality. Additionally, the more layers of links you have in your pyramid, the less diluted the SEO juice becomes.

Simple second-tier links point to the webpage that has the primary backlink. For instance, C is pointing to B, and B points to A. It's not unusual for a tier two link to include a key word in the anchor text. This can be a powerful strategy to boost the ranking of a website, but you must think about the way your visitors will view it.

Using second-tier link building links is not as simple as it sounds. It's difficult to find trustworthy source that will take your link, and you may end up with links that aren't of high quality. However, it can be worth the effort if you're trying to improve the rankings of your website and drive more traffic.
